[deurbel] hoe aan te sluiten op pc?

Pagina: 1
Acties:
  • 2.170 views sinds 30-01-2008
  • Reageer

  • M.I.G.
  • Registratie: Augustus 2000
  • Laatst online: 25-07 19:34

M.I.G.

[like an alien]

Topicstarter
Ik heb hier een beetje rond zitten zoeken, maar nog niet echt bevredigend antwoord kunnen vinden op mijn vraag. Ook geen schema's kunnen vinden.

Ik hou op 31okt een Halloweenfeest. Ik wil dan voor deze dag het voorelkaar krijgen dat als de bezoekers aanbellen, dat ipv tringtring, er een schreeuw te horen is.

Onze bel is zo'n standaard ding. Niet eens electronisch.

Nu wil ik dus laptop aansluiten op de bel en een programmatje moet dan zien of er gedrukt wordt en dan een .wav/.mp3 afspelen. Misschien ook leuk om meerdere (random) te laten kiezen als op de bel wordt gedrukt.

Nu las ik dat het mogelijk moet zijn om via joystick poort je bel aan te kunnen sluiten. Ben een totale n00b in het zelf freubelen van printplaatjes of iets dergelijks. Maar kan het eventueel vragen aan iemand.

Maar dan de programmatuur? Bestaat er al zoiets? Want zoals solderen van printplaatjes ben ik ook hier een n00b in. En dit kan ik helaas niet vragen aan iemand.

Schijnt er in computer idee zoiets uitgelegd te zijn, maar kan niet terugvinden op de site.

  • Janoz
  • Registratie: Oktober 2000
  • Laatst online: 12-09 10:54

Janoz

Moderator Devschuur®

!litemod

Wat misschien makkelijker is is om gewoon een oude joystick te slopen en de bel op 1 van de knoppen aan te sluiten. Probleem is misschien wel dat er op een laptop over het algemeen geen joystick aansluiting zit ;)

Ken Thompson's famous line from V6 UNIX is equaly applicable to this post:
'You are not expected to understand this'


  • Meneer aard
  • Registratie: Mei 2002
  • Laatst online: 18:15

Meneer aard

Porsche rulez!

en via de com poort dan? Dat is ook een optie. Dat zit er denk wel op een laptop.

Als de wereld vergaat; Ja dan zijn alle mussen dood:+


  • M.I.G.
  • Registratie: Augustus 2000
  • Laatst online: 25-07 19:34

M.I.G.

[like an alien]

Topicstarter
Mijn oude 'amiga-tijd' arcade joystick zal ik nooit willen slopen. Heiligschennis ;)

Maar niet mogelijk om bestaande deurbel te gebruiken?

  • Janoz
  • Registratie: Oktober 2000
  • Laatst online: 12-09 10:54

Janoz

Moderator Devschuur®

!litemod

Je zou een 'winamp afstandsbedienings schema via de compoort' kunnen zoeken en de bel dan aansluiten op het 'play' onderdeel. Dan hoef je je geluidje alleen maar in de playlist te zetten en repeat uit te zetten en ben je klaar.

Ken Thompson's famous line from V6 UNIX is equaly applicable to this post:
'You are not expected to understand this'


Verwijderd

.

[ Voor 99% gewijzigd door Verwijderd op 31-10-2023 21:51 ]


Verwijderd

.

[ Voor 105% gewijzigd door Verwijderd op 31-10-2023 21:51 ]


Verwijderd

Toetsenbordkabel splitten, dan hou je je toetsenbord tenminste heel. Misschien heeft conrad hier iets voor. Kun je trouwens niets met je parallelle poort proberen? Daar zijn toch mogelijkheden genoeg voor om apparatuur aan te sturen?

Verwijderd

Je kan WinAmp ComControl gebruiken (met 1 knop ipv 4 of 15) of een product als Conrad Artikelnr.:130017

[rml][ How-to] Winamp poort control[/rml]

Wat betreft programmering ben je het snelst klaar met ComControl. Die is standaard al in staat om met WinAmp te interfacen om je "schreeuw" te uitten.

Je zult alleen wel je huidige draden van de knop van je deurbel moeten loshalen - je serial poort zal nl. de spanningen van je beltrafo niet fijn gaan vinden. De knop kan dan aangesloten worden tussen pin 1 en pin 4:
code:
1
2
3
4
5
    pin 1 -------------------+
                             |
com-poort                     /   deurbel
                             |
    pin 4 -------------------+

Afbeeldingslocatie: http://www.hardwarebook.net/images/conn/dsub9m.gif

Snel, simpel, doeltreffend en maar 2 soldeerverbindingen...

Voor de rest kun je ook de parallel, joystick, USB, PS/2 poorten gebruiken, afhankelijk van hoe makkelijk/moeilijk je het jezelf wilt maken. Kijk eens in de search met termen als "interface", "besturing" en de bewuste poort die je wilt gebruiken.

[ Voor 73% gewijzigd door Verwijderd op 11-09-2003 11:24 ]


Verwijderd

Kijk eens op deze site daar hebben ze ook een deurbel aangesloten. Misschien kun je ze mailen over hoe?

  • M.I.G.
  • Registratie: Augustus 2000
  • Laatst online: 25-07 19:34

M.I.G.

[like an alien]

Topicstarter
Hmmz niet zo simpel als ik het eigenlijk in me hoofd had nl.

Standaard deurbel -> wordt op gedrukt -> spanning voor eigenlijke bel omturnen naar signaal -> pc ziet signaal -> programma draait een mp3/wav file

Afstandsbediening zitten kijken, maar niet handig voor deze situatie. Want de laptop komt buiten het bereik van de bel te staan.

Verwijderd

Verwijderd schreef op 11 September 2003 @ 11:13:
Toetsenbordkabel splitten, dan hou je je toetsenbord tenminste heel. Misschien heeft conrad hier iets voor. Kun je trouwens niets met je parallelle poort proberen? Daar zijn toch mogelijkheden genoeg voor om apparatuur aan te sturen?
euhm...nou, dekabel bevat geen 202 aders...die voor elke knop zijn.
duis als jij een draadje uit de kabel gaat gebruiken, dan wordt het nog een ingewikkeld probleem om te bepalen op de pc wat er moet gebeuren.
het idee om dus je toetsenbord uit elkaar te slopen en op een toets de bel te solderen is wel een simpel maar geniaal idee! ikga daar denk ik ook maar eens mee klooien

Verwijderd

Je KAN natuurlijk je toetsenbord gaan slopen en daar wat draden aan solderen..maar waarom geen oude muis gebruiken? Sluit de draden parallel over de linker muisknop aan. Haal even het balletje uit de muis en draai met je vinger aan de wieltjes tot de mousepointer tot boven de play knop van bijvoorbeeld winamp is...en klaar!

De COM-poort oplossing is natuurlijk de mooiste..en ook meest eenvoudige als je het mij vraagt...

Cahrisma

  • GGS_206
  • Registratie: Juli 2001
  • Niet online

GGS_206

Oranje!

offtopic:
Je hoeft niet bij elke post die je doet de groeten te doen hoor. Word hier niet zo op prijs gesteld, en als je de FAQ gelezen had zag je ook dat het niet hoeft :)

T.net ID. Bekijk het maar es eem..
‹(◕‿◕)›


  • LauPro
  • Registratie: Augustus 2001
  • Laatst online: 12-09 13:51

LauPro

Prof Mierenneuke®

Ik zou gewoon de com/printerpoort pakken. Tijdje terug nog zoiets gedaan. Bij de COM-poort is het het eenvoudigst omdat je daar de CD (carrier detect) kan pakken bijv. Zoals euss al zegt maak je het jezelf alleen maar moeilijker met andere technieken (USB e.d.).

Toen ook nog een programma voor gemaakt, ik kan wel is even zoeken.

Inkoopacties - HENK terug! - Megabit
It is a war here, so be a general!


  • MoZe
  • Registratie: April 2000
  • Laatst online: 20:28
M.I.G. schreef op 11 september 2003 @ 11:18:
Hmmz niet zo simpel als ik het eigenlijk in me hoofd had nl.

Standaard deurbel -> wordt op gedrukt -> spanning voor eigenlijke bel omturnen naar signaal -> pc ziet signaal -> programma draait een mp3/wav file

Afstandsbediening zitten kijken, maar niet handig voor deze situatie. Want de laptop komt buiten het bereik van de bel te staan.
Volgens mij geven Janoz en euss samen de perfecte oplossing.

De 2 draadjes van je deurbel sluit je aan op je com-poort, vervolgens winamp+comcontrol en draaien maar.

Makkelijker kunnen we het niet maken...

edit:
Voor de duidelijkheid: Je moet dus geen spanning op je bel zetten, die spanning komt van je com-poort. Als je de beltrafo aangesloten laat, sloop je je com-poort.

[ Voor 14% gewijzigd door MoZe op 11-09-2003 12:36 ]

VAO: K'nex Big Ball Factory 63045


Verwijderd

.

[ Voor 99% gewijzigd door Verwijderd op 31-10-2023 21:51 ]


Verwijderd

.

[ Voor 107% gewijzigd door Verwijderd op 31-10-2023 21:51 ]


Verwijderd

wat een moeilijk gedoe, plak gewoon een punaise op het knopje, dan hoor je ook een gil ;)

  • Robertstoppels
  • Registratie: September 2003
  • Laatst online: 15-08-2023
Kijk eens op http://members.lycos.nl/hotredfire

Daar kun je honderden knopjes aansluiten op de seriële poorten. Het programma is bedoeld om winamp mee te besturen, en de aansluiting is heeeel simpel. Voor 1 knopje gewoon 2 draden aan een seriele stekker maken en dan in de pc douwen. ;)

Verwijderd

ik wil ook zoiets, maar dan niet met een bel, maar met een camera/webcam. ik wil dat mijn pc muziek afspeelt als er beweging waargenomen wordt door mijn webcam en dat de muziek dan weer stopt als er geen beweging is. ik heb de camera aangesloten via usb. iemand enig idee hoe ik dit voor elkaar krijg??

Verwijderd

Verwijderd schreef op 11 September 2003 @ 15:01:
ik wil ook zoiets, maar dan niet met een bel, maar met een camera/webcam. ik wil dat mijn pc muziek afspeelt als er beweging waargenomen wordt door mijn webcam en dat de muziek dan weer stopt als er geen beweging is. ik heb de camera aangesloten via usb. iemand enig idee hoe ik dit voor elkaar krijg??
Klein beetje offtopic misschien? :) Maar je zou het zo kunnen doen:
Met een gratis programma of een programma dat bij je camera zat laat je elke seconde een jpg bestand op je computer opslaan (gewoon overschrijven). Deze lees je ook weer elke seconde uit met een zelfgemaakt VB programma. Je checkt dan steeds de kleur van bijvoorbeeld 10 pixels, wijkt deze kleur erg af is er beweging. Een beetje een banale manier misschien, maar het werkt wel :) Je hebt dan kans dat de muziek ook aangaat als je het licht aandoet, maar dat maakt niet zoveel uit. Het gaat toch weer uit als er geen verandering meer is :)

Overigens zal het vast nog op een veel makkelijkere manier kunnen ;) Overigens is dit de code voor het uitlezen van de kleur een pixel:

Visual Basic .NET:
1
2
3
Function GetPixel(image, x, y)
    GetPixel = image.Point(x  * Screen.TwipsPerPixelX, y * Screen.TwipsPerPixelY)
End Function

[ Voor 3% gewijzigd door Verwijderd op 11-09-2003 15:22 ]


  • bverwijs
  • Registratie: Maart 2003
  • Laatst online: 11-09 13:58
Verwijderd schreef op 11 september 2003 @ 15:01:
ik wil ook zoiets, maar dan niet met een bel, maar met een camera/webcam. ik wil dat mijn pc muziek afspeelt als er beweging waargenomen wordt door mijn webcam en dat de muziek dan weer stopt als er geen beweging is. ik heb de camera aangesloten via usb. iemand enig idee hoe ik dit voor elkaar krijg??
Ik zou dat proberen met een programma als dit. Dat programma kan video capturen als er beweging gedetecteerd wordt, dus is er vast wel wat te verzinnen dat het dan ook een muziekje af kan spelen...

Verwijderd

bedankt riffic en bverwijs, is vast wel een goed idee, maar ik ben niet zo goed in het zelf maken van programma's zeg maar gerust een grote noob

  • The Specialist
  • Registratie: Augustus 2001
  • Laatst online: 19-06 21:36
Al die moeilijke manieren terwijl de simpelste oplossing al 10x gegeven is. Een webcam met detection gaat niet lukken denk ik. Een vogel die voorbij vliegt laat ook wel genoeg pixels veranderen en bovendien moet de schreeuw pas klinken bij het bellen, en niet voortijdig.
Gewoon de oplossing voor 1 knopje met 2 draadjes aan een sub-d 9 polige connector voor op je com-poort en comcontrol draaien. Vervolgens koppel je die knop met comcontrol aan de play-funktie van winamp en zet dat wavje of mp3tje in de winamp playlist. Klaar is kees.
Elke keer klaar voor gebruik en het is *geloof het of niet* de simpelste oplossing.

Programming is like sex, one mistake, and you have to support it for life
my software never has bugs....it just develops random features


Acties:
  • 0 Henk 'm!

  • Gutteguttegut
  • Registratie: Juli 2001
  • Laatst online: 10-09 14:44

Gutteguttegut

CEO of TFD

Verwijderd schreef op 11 September 2003 @ 15:01:
ik wil ook zoiets, maar dan niet met een bel, maar met een camera/webcam. ik wil dat mijn pc muziek afspeelt als er beweging waargenomen wordt door mijn webcam en dat de muziek dan weer stopt als er geen beweging is. ik heb de camera aangesloten via usb. iemand enig idee hoe ik dit voor elkaar krijg??
Hier bestaan hele mooie proggies voor, ik heb leuke ervaringen met Gotcha!.
Kun je helemaal instellen om bv een geluid af te spelen als er iemand tenminste 5 seconden in beeld is (dus geen last van rond vliegende storm vogels ;) ) of hij begint met opnemen..of neemt een plaatje en stuurt die naar een email adres...etc. etc.
~X-Treme~ schreef op 11 September 2003 @ 23:58:
...... Een webcam met detection gaat niet lukken denk ik. Een vogel die voorbij vliegt laat ook wel genoeg pixels veranderen en bovendien moet de schreeuw pas klinken bij het bellen, en niet voortijdig......
.
Het is juist veel leuker als er een schreeuw klinkt voordat ze kunnen aanbellen })

[ Voor 21% gewijzigd door Gutteguttegut op 12-09-2003 00:12 ]

The birds turned into The Flying Dutchmen!


Acties:
  • 0 Henk 'm!

  • p-de-geus
  • Registratie: Juni 2001
  • Laatst online: 07-09 15:19
[offtopic]
Verwijderd schreef op 11 september 2003 @ 15:01:
ik wil ook zoiets, maar dan niet met een bel, maar met een camera/webcam. ik wil dat mijn pc muziek afspeelt als er beweging waargenomen wordt door mijn webcam en dat de muziek dan weer stopt als er geen beweging is. ik heb de camera aangesloten via usb. iemand enig idee hoe ik dit voor elkaar krijg??
met "Active Webcam" is een functie ingebouwd dat als er motion is er een bestand word geopend ;). niks moeilijk doen met meerdere progjes oid!! is wel een mooi progje gebruik het zelf ook.

dSLR: Nikon D5300;

Pagina: 1